Last night (Monday) not long after sunset 3 of us inmates heard and saw the 
Woodcock doing its display flight and peenting!
I think we saw it both ascending and descending.

It seems to have quit right after 8 PM both nights I was listening/observing.
It was in the same spot on Mt. Kendal as it was Friday and Saturday.

Yesterday here, I saw a single Mockingbird again. I hope the mate shows up 
(pair here last fall)!
I have seen a Song Sparrow and heard a Carolina Wren, along with Cardinals and 
other usual bird residents.
Lots more bird singing in the morning - the start of the Dawn Chorus!
